Viola M. Gianetti

July 20, 1925 — September 9, 2012

Seekonk – Viola M. (Letourneau) Gianetti, 87, passed away peacefully on Sunday, September 9, 2012. She was the beloved wife of the late Bruno J. Gianetti. Born in New Bedford, a daughter of the late Hector and Regina (Pontbriand) Letourneau, she resided in Pawtucket for fifty-one years before moving to Seekonk in 1997. Viola was a winder at the former Seekonk Lace Company, Pawtucket for forty-five years until retiring. She received many awards for her philatelic activities and was a member of the Rhode Island Philatelic Society; Slater Stamp Club, Pawtucket; White Mountains Stamp Club, Conway, NH and the ACE First Day Cover Society. Viola leaves a son, George R. Gianetti of Orlando, Florida; a daughter, Regina M. Greer and her husband, Bill of Rehoboth; a sister, Aurore Bessette of Swansea, MA; three grandchildren and great-grandchildren.
